Connecting to the Network and to Power

Power Adapter

Use the power adapter (sold separately and provided by your System Administrator) with your phone and plug your
phone into a power source.

Inline Power Provided

If your network provides 802.3af compliant in-line power, the phone is powered through the network.

1.

On the top of your phone, connect the Ethernet cable (provided with your phone) into the network port marked
with

LAN

.

2.

Plug the other end of the Ethernet cable directly into the network jack on the wall.

Note:

For power, use the 48V AC Power Adapter (limited power source (LPS) power supply, Input rated 100-240Vac. 50-60Hz,
0.6A. Output rated 48Vdc, 0.31A min, included only in specific Aastra ordering SKUs) to connect from the DC power
port on the phone to a power source.
